What are we looking for in a Technical Manager:

New Launch Program Management

  • Lead and manage new launch programs from inception to completion.
  • Develop detailed project plans, timelines, and budgets for new launches.
  • Coordinate cross-functional teams to ensure timely and successful program launches.

Process Equipment Maintenance

  • Assist Corporate Engineering with new equipment buy-offs at various global vendors.
  • Assist with the installation of new equipment.
  • Ensure the maintenance team develops a strong understanding of the equipment to aid in future troubleshooting and maintenance activities.
  • Develop a preventative maintenance program for all equipment in the facility and for the facility itself.

Tooling Evaluation and Update

  • Evaluate and update new and existing tool sources.
  • Ensure all tooling meets company standards and customer requirements.
  • Collaborate with suppliers to resolve tooling issues and implement improvements.

Program Tracking and Support

  • Track program changes and document all modifications.
  • Provide technical assistance to customers, program managers, and operations teams.
  • Ensure clear communication and documentation throughout the program lifecycle.

Tooling Program Management

  • Manage all tooling programs post-PPAP to ensure ongoing production meets specifications.
  • Oversee tooling maintenance, repairs, and upgrades as necessary.
  • Monitor tooling performance and implement contin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Lead blanking tool design standard documentation and innovation activities. Coordinate tooling design standards with Purchasing, Engineering, and Program Management.
  • Act as liaison between AMTB, and tool repair vendors. Determine appropriate repair scope, obtain multiple quotes to understand cost and timing implications,

APQP Team Assistance

  • Collaborate with the APQP team in the development of new tooling.
  • Ensure new tooling development aligns with project timelines and quality standards.
  • Participate in APQP meetings and provide technical expertise.
